Asher, Richard E. – Catholic Library World, 1982
Explores methods and costs of the retrospective conversion process, i.e., converting card catalog records into machine readable form to create an automated catalog. Data conversion standards, methods, search strategy, databases, verification and editing, costs, and products of conversion are noted. Thirty-two references are cited. (EJS)

Costa, Betty; Costa, Marie – Catholic Library World, 1982
Discusses applications of a microcomputer in the Mountain View Elementary School Library in Colorado, noting costs and effectiveness involved in the development and use of a computerized card catalog and librarian aid with tasks such as filing, typing, ordering, and inventory. A bibliography is provided. (EJS)

Walker, H. Thomas – Catholic Library World, 1983
Discusses the development of interlibrary lending and union catalogs, problems of library resource sharing, the development of resource sharing and interlibrary lending in Maryland, governance and costs of interlibrary lending systems, and the Maryland Interlibrary Organization School Media Project. Twenty-five references are provided. (EJS)
